Bitcoin Cash is a popular cryptocurrency that has gained attention for its potential impact on financial markets. The price of Bitcoin Cash often fluctuates based on various economic factors, including global GDP trends. As GDP represents the total economic output of countries, changes in GDP can influence investor sentiment and demand for digital assets like Bitcoin Cash.
When global GDP grows, it may lead to increased investment in cryptocurrencies, potentially driving up the Bitcoin Cash price. Conversely, economic downturns can cause price declines. Understanding this relationship helps investors make informed decisions about Bitcoin Cash as a product in the digital economy. |
